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6863377 9222 02962 42898406975 84612241
7383 87591 4446
7383 87591 4446
116 35266248783 6168793629 433018
All about undefined
Interested in learning more?
7383 87591 4446
116 35266248783 6168793629 433018
See more
9462984888 0647172 590
80 68745 27
See more
51561 751854 66259564424
3631045028 2666 112501
See more